Market Key Players

Leading companies are spearheading innovation in the Healthcare in the Metaverse space. Tech giants such as Microsoft, Meta Platforms (formerly Facebook), and Google are investing heavily in developing immersive healthcare solutions. Microsoft’s healthcare-focused cloud services and HoloLens AR devices are utilized for surgical planning and medical training. Meta's investments in VR hardware like Oculus Quest are facilitating remote therapy sessions and virtual support groups. Additionally, startups like XRHealth and Medical Realities are pioneering telehealth platforms and VR-based therapy programs tailored to mental health, pain management, and rehabilitation. Collaborations between tech firms and healthcare institutions are accelerating product development and deployment, positioning these key players at the forefront of the metaverse healthcare revolution.

Market Dynamics

Several factors are driving the growth of the Healthcare in the Metaverse market. The ongoing COVID-19 pandemic underscored the necessity for remote healthcare solutions, accelerating adoption of virtual environments in clinical settings. The increasing demand for cost-effective, scalable healthcare delivery models also favors metaverse solutions, reducing the need for physical infrastructure and travel. Moreover, the rising prevalence of chronic diseases and mental health disorders has created a demand for innovative therapeutic interventions delivered via immersive technologies. However, challenges such as data security concerns, regulatory hurdles, high development costs, and technological limitations remain barriers to widespread adoption. Nonetheless, increasing investments in R&D and supportive government policies are expected to mitigate these challenges, fostering a robust growth environment.

Recent Industry Developments

Recent developments highlight a surge in strategic partnerships and product launches within the Healthcare in the Metaverse market. Notably, in 2023, Microsoft announced a collaboration with leading hospitals to develop AI-powered virtual health assistants and augmented reality surgical planning tools. Meta launched new VR therapy modules aimed at mental health treatment, with pilot programs showing promising results. Additionally, medical training providers are utilizing VR simulations to improve surgical skills and emergency response training, reducing training costs and enhancing efficacy. Furthermore, regulatory bodies such as the FDA are initiating frameworks to evaluate and approve metaverse-based healthcare solutions, which will facilitate safer and more standardized deployment across healthcare systems globally.

Regional Analysis

Geographically, North America dominates the Healthcare in the Metaverse market, driven by high technology adoption, substantial healthcare expenditure, and a supportive regulatory environment. The United States leads in innovation, with numerous startups and established companies pioneering virtual health solutions. Europe follows closely, with increasing government initiatives to integrate digital health into mainstream care, especially in the UK, Germany, and France.

The Asia-Pacific region is witnessing rapid growth due to rising healthcare infrastructure investments, a large patient population, and increasing acceptance of digital health tools, notably in countries like China, Japan, and India. Meanwhile, Latin America and the Middle East are gradually adopting metaverse healthcare solutions, primarily in urban centers, as part of broader digital transformation initiatives. Overall, regional disparities are influenced by technological infrastructure, healthcare funding, and regulatory frameworks, but the market is set for global expansion as these barriers diminish.
